Ireland - Health Expenditure Per Capita

Since 2009, Ireland Health Expenditure Per Capita was down by 1% year on year. In 2014, the country was number 19 comparing other countries in Health Expenditure Per Capita with $3,801.06 PPP. Ireland is overtaken by Iceland, which was number 18 with $3,881.7 PPP and is followed by Japan at $3,726.68 PPP. United States lead the ranking with $9,402.54 PPP in 2014, that is a growth of 4.6% compared to 2013. Monaco, Luxembourg and Switzerland resp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Republic of the Congo witnessed the best average annual growth at +22.7% per year, while Niue recorded the worst performance at -13.5% per year.
